Cover Letter Sample/ Example/ Template - Sales - Retail Store Manager Cover Letter

Provided by Best Resumes of New York

 
August 23, 2003

 

Mr. John Maxwell
Building Materials Manager
The Home Warehouse
225 Industrial Road
Huntington, NY 11746

Dear Mr. Maxwell:

As a department supervisor for The Home Warehouse Building Materials Department in Commack, I was pleased to learn that there is currently an internal opening for a Sales Department Supervisor at the Huntington store, and would very much like to be considered for the position. As a first step in the application process, I have enclosed my resume for your review.

I bring with me a Bachelor of Science degree in Business Management along with nearly five years of experience with The Home Warehouse in progressively responsible supervisory positions leading to Department Supervisor. In this capacity, I continue to prove myself as a skilled and knowledgeable professional capable of overseeing day-to-day front-end/back-end department management responsibilities in areas of sales, merchandising, customer service, staff training and supervision, inventory control, safety, and implementation of racetrack management and spy procedures. Combined, I am confident that my qualifications will make me an asset to the continued success of The Home Warehouse.

I would welcome the opportunity to meet for an in-depth interview. If you should require additional information, my personnel file, which includes excellent performance evaluations, can be obtained from Corporate Human Resources. Thank you in advance for your consideration. I look forward to hearing from you soon.

Sincerely,



Timothy Lipton
